Planning: My magazine avatar

 Mark, 25, is new to the sport of golf. He had been to the driving range with his friends a few times after being convinced by them to start coming with them. He enjoys the social side of golf and rarely does any proper competition but does sometimes have a little match with his friends. He also is interested very much in the social media side of golf and watched a few different youtubers like 'Rick Shiels' and 'Peter Finch' for their reviews on clubs and content at different courses. Mark has a medium disposable income job ,and so is not so willing to fork out for a brand new driver which can cost around £500 and is recommended in many other magazines or brand new irons which can cost £1500 or more. He is interested in getting a newer set of clubs as he has currently got ones he got from a charity shop and now has the knowledge that he needs a better set, but he doesn't really know where to start bin terms of looking here to get a second hand set of clubs.  He is also not so interested in traditional golf attire. He likes to feel relaxed on the course so wants to find clothes where he can be smart enough to get on most courses but feel more relaxed with what he is wearing as he doesn't particularly enjoy stuffy country clubs and likes more a relaxing round with his friends He is somewhat interested in looking at the PGA tour as his friends are planning on going to 'The Open' so is also looking for a way to be introduced to the professional side of golf. He and his friends are also interested in going away on a golf holiday and wants to find out where they can go for a reasonable price.
